Battleship BB-41 USS Mississippi as she appeared during the Okinawa campaign of 1945. Ship is painted in Measure 21 Navy Blue 5-N. Model is a Iron Shipwright 4-066 USS New Mexico 1/350 resin kit. When the ship was refitted at Pearl Harbor in early 1945 following kamikaze damage, her captain insisted that extra secondary and light weight AAA weapons be added to the ship. The final remaining, casemate mounted, 5"/51s were removed and the casemates plated over. In there place eight 5"/25s were added, bringing the total guns of that type to sixteen single mount guns. She now carried twelve 40mm quadruple mounts, two more than she had before the refit. This plus 20mm single and twin mounted guns wherever there was space. Made for a very cramped ship. This model of the Mississippi portrays her after this final refit.
